Output 8776e50f90b40b6c85a368482d19fb5fd0144caaf99ef9abc61df1c392c886d1:2

value
26574936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4aed168073590182869b2fc6f4b6822958a7695 OP_EQUAL
address
3Kcyni7XnJHzHueYRtPxE3QKQRs3u8chUP
transaction
8776e50f90b40b6c85a368482d19fb5fd0144caaf99ef9abc61df1c392c886d1
spent
true